    This terraced freehold property on Cofton Grove last sold in November 2016 for £106,000. Based on price growth in the B31 district since then, its estimated current value is £170,353 — placing it in the 17th percentile nationally and the 21st percentile within B31. The property covers 93 m² (1,001 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£1,832 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of C.

    B31 covers neighbourhoods in south Birmingham, forming part of the wider south-west urban area. The district has a notably young population profile and a significant proportion of social housing, reflecting its character as an established residential community.
